In addition, sober living homes require that residents take on social responsibilities, like maintaining a job, going to school, or participating in volunteer work. Recovery residences are less expensive than living at a rehabilitation facility or detox center because fewer services are offered. But many sober homes require residents to attend support group meetings https://president-pmr.org/category/67.html or participate in 12-step programs or outpatient treatment, which may be an additional cost for residents to consider. Most sober living homes require residents to pay their own rent and do chores. With some exceptions, sober living homes usually aren’t eligible for insurance coverage because they’re not considered a treatment facility by the government.
